Cindy for Model Number sxd25aw After 5 yrs we connected the refrigerator to a water source, the ice maker worked as great as it did before we moved into our current residence(5 yrs ago.) The water though kept dripping out of the dispenser. Do we need to replace the water valve intlet on the back of the refigerator or is there another possible to solution to get the drip to stop. (It is a rather fast drip, and after waiting 5 yrs to have the ice maker connected I want to keep my hubby on this project until it is fixed. Please let me know soon. Thanks Cindy
Answer Cindy, Disconnect the water dispenser water line from the door assembly (remove the lickplate, locate the double hose connector, and disconnect one of the hoses), use a large pitcher or container and press the water dispenser paddle, and allow 2 to 3 quarts of water to flow through the supply tube, into the pitcher. Reattach the hose, and using a large glass dispense another quart of water through the dispenser, into the glass. This should "flush" out all the air and debris in the system and the dripping should cease. If not, then replace the fill valve WPW10245167. Thanks and Good Luck Read More...
